Overview:
Step into the life and legend of an icon whose screen presence defined an era. My Word Is My Bond offers a thoughtful, immersive portrait of Roger Moore, the quintessential suave hero whose career stretched across seven decades and whose influence bridged the glamour of Hollywood with the wit of classic television. From his early television work to his rise as a celebrated film star, Moore’s persona—dashing, impeccably dressed, and every inch the English gentleman—became a blueprint for a certain kind of hero. The narrative honors not only his most famous roles—the understated charm of The Saint, the rakish bravado of Lord Brett Sinclair in The Persuaders!, and the enduring glamour of seven James Bond films—but also the choices, contrasts, and character that made him a beloved cultural figure.
